Vroon Offshore Services has earlier today, Wednesday January 28, taken delivery of VOS Glory at Fujian Shipbuilding Trading in Fuzhou, China.

VOS Glory is a 60m ERRV-FSV (emergency response and rescue vessel/field-support vessel) and the second in a series of four such FSVs being built at the Shipyard for Vroon. The vessels feature a wave-piercing bow shape. Vroon says that the remaining two vessels will be delivered to the company over the next few months.

The company has ordered a total of 22 offshore-support vessels at Fujian Southeast, with delivery between 2014 and 2016.

In a ceremony held at the Shipyard last November, VOS Glory was christened by Carina Doggen, partner of Rudy Snouwaert, who is Operational Accounting Supervisor at Vroon Ship Management B.V. and has been a Vroon employee since 1978.

According to Vroon, VOS Glory will be heading for the North Sea, where she will be managed by Vroon Offshore Services Aberdeen.
